Candidate-reported interview process

We had 4 rounds total. The first 2 rounds were LeetCode tests, with difficulty ranging from easy to medium. Each round lasted about an hour. The topics covered were mainly based on the information in my resume.

I applied to Ant Group online, and the entire process took over a month. There were four interview rounds. The first and second technical interviews each lasted over an hour. The third round was also a technical interview, but it ended abruptly in less than 20 minutes, and I was informed that I had failed without any explanation. I am puzzled as to why they didn't reject me earlier if they thought I wasn't a suitable candidate. Instead, they arranged three interviews before ultimately rejecting me. This process, which spanned a month, felt like a significant waste of time.

First, there was a technical interview where you had to showcase your project and add details about it. They might ask to see your source code. Then, an hr interview to understand who you are and why you want to join this company. Finally, a confirmation interview to discuss salary.
